Tour Plan

Day 1: Aswan – Check-In & City Highlights
  • Embark on your Nile Cruise before lunch.
  • Visit the High Dam, an engineering marvel controlling the Nile floods.
  • Explore the Unfinished Obelisk, a testament to ancient Egyptian craftsmanship.
  • Continue to the Temple of Philae, dedicated to the goddess Isis, relocated to Agilkia Island.
  • Return to the cruise for dinner and overnight in Aswan.
Day 2: Aswan – Free Day or Abu Simbel Optional Tour
  • Enjoy breakfast onboard.
  • Spend the day at leisure exploring Aswan or join an optional excursion to Abu Simbel Temples, one of Egypt’s most iconic sites.
  • Lunch and dinner served onboard.
Day 3: Sail to Kom Ombo & Edfu
  • Start your cruise journey northward.
  • Visit the Kom Ombo Temple, dedicated to the crocodile god Sobek and the falcon god Horus.
  • Continue sailing to Edfu.
  • Lunch, afternoon tea, and dinner onboard.
  • Overnight in Edfu.
Day 4: Edfu Temple & Esna Lock Experience
  • Visit Edfu Temple, one of the best-preserved temples in Egypt, dedicated to the god Horus.
  • Sail to Esna, and experience the unique passage through the Esna Lock, a fascinating part of your Nile journey.
  • Continue sailing toward Luxor while enjoying dinner and entertainment onboard.
Day 5: Luxor – West Bank Tour
  • After breakfast, cross to the West Bank of Luxor to explore:
  • The Valley of the Kings, where pharaohs were laid to rest.
  • The Temple of Queen Hatshepsut, an architectural masterpiece.
  • The Colossi of Memnon, two massive statues guarding ancient Thebes.
  • Return to the cruise for lunch and relaxation.
Day 6: Luxor – East Bank Highlights
  • Explore the East Bank of Luxor:
  • Karnak Temple Complex, the largest religious site in the world.
  • Luxor Temple, illuminated beautifully in the evening.
  • Spend the afternoon at leisure or explore Luxor’s markets.
